Tractor Forum banner
deere 650 yanmar turbo
1-1 of 1 Results
  1. Yanmar
    Hi all, I'm new to the forum, thanks to all for the work you've put in! This is a very cool site. I've got a newer to me John Deere 650 4wd tractor. I bought it with a bad piston (sus either) and have rebuilt the engine. It now starts and runs well, and I have become very fond of the little...
1-1 of 1 Results